The date is set: Rick Stein will make his Australian metro debut just in time for an early Christmas gift.

The friendly British chef, known for his affinity for linen and enjoying a good glass (or three) of pinot or sauvignon blanc, will open the doors to his eagerly awaited Sydney diner on December 1.

Located above the sands of Coogee and part of the multimillion-dollar renovation of the InterContinental Hotel, Rick Stein At Coogee will serve as the local flagship for Rick and his wife, Sarah. They also run regional NSW restaurants Bannisters by the Sea in Mollymook and Bannisters Port Stephens.

“Sydney’s Coogee Beach is the perfect location for our flagship Australian restaurant,” Stein said. “It’s relaxed yet sophisticated, with that incredible connection to the ocean that has always inspired my cooking. For us, this feels like coming home.”

The inaugural menu, overseen by head chef Colin Chun (formerly of W Taipei), will highlight local and seasonal seafood. The venue offers spaces suited for both casual and refined dining, with a connected bar area.
